
Warri-born sonic experimentalist Garvicii is set to unveil his debut EP, Becoming Garvicii—a six-track offering that chronicles his evolution from a restless dreamer into one of Nigeria’s most daring new voices. Following the critical acclaim of his debut single Conversations (a spiritual reckoning between self and God) and his soul-baring ballad Heartless (a tale of unrequited love), Garvicii now pulls the curtain back on a larger story: one of identity, transformation, and unapologetic self-expression.
Across tracks such as — Conversations, Adiwali, Heartless, Senses, Like You, and Waka—the project weaves through celebration, vulnerability, perception, intimacy, and defiance, painting a vivid portrait of an artist in the process of becoming.
In Garvicii’s own words, Becoming Garvicii is “not just music; it’s documentation. A mirror of who I am, and a forecast of who I’m becoming.”

Garvicii is a fast-rising Nigerian artist carving a unique space in the global music scene with his dynamic fusion of Afrobeats, hip-hop, and pop. Hailing from Warri, Nigeria, his sound is a testament to versatility—melding infectious melodies with avant-garde sonic elements that push the boundaries of contemporary African music.
Late 2024, Garvicii gained international recognition through his collaboration with UK virtual band Studio Killers on the remix of Jenny (I Wanna Ruin Our Friendship), a track that boasts billions of views and millions of TikTok creations. His addition to the record introduced an electrifying Afrobeats infusion, showcasing his ability to seamlessly merge cultures through sound.
Now stepping into his own light, Garvicii unveils Conversations, his debut solo record. A deeply introspective piece, Conversations is a soul-baring dialogue between himself and God—one where he wrestles with his flaws, seeks divine guidance, and ultimately surrenders to faith.
